Chris Brown slams Grammy Awards on Twitter
The rapper is annoyed at the awards ceremony and the music industry which applauds musicians who "work less and flatter more".

Despite the nominations for the awards being announced back in December, Brown aired his annoyance at the ceremony and the music industry in a series of tweets.
He wrote:
#GRAMMY? This is probably the main reason i love being free to create any kind of music I want. Too many people kiss ass And work less
— Chris Brown (@chrisbrown) January 30, 2016 The "Forever" hitmaker then posted, "If you (sic) turn on ya radio right now I promise within the hour you will hear Chris Brown on damn near half the songs or I've co-written. The awards used to mean something. Now it's about likes, and memes"
